The Minister of Transport, Communications and Works, Mr. Alexis Vafeadis, the Minister of Agriculture, Rural Development and Environment, Ms. Andreas Vyras visited today the Larnaca - Meneos road in the area of the wastewater treatment plant, where erosion is observed due to proximity to the coastal front. It is noted that the road is located in the protected area "Larnaca Salt Flats."
After the meeting, Mr. Vafeadis made statements to media representatives. We have this problem with erosion. We met today with all those responsible, with the Minister, the Mayor, with the officials of the Ministries, to see the damage that has been done to the road network here and the danger to the drivers who travel in this area, and to come up with ways in which we can improve the situation, to restore the road network to its original state, without putting an environmental burden on the area. The efforts are to work within the framework set by the Minister of Agriculture and the Department of Environment. That is my intention and that is the direction in which we will move."
Asked by a reporter if there are initial plans to deal with the erosion, the Minister said that there are studies and that consultation between the Department of Public Works and the Department of Environment will continue in order to come up with the best possible solution."
